M&T Jaguars vs AFC Totton – 19th Feb’23

What a stunning day to play the beautiful game. Lovely sunshine and perfect temperature to play.
We welcomed AFC Totton to the Rec today for a game that we have been trying to arrange for months.
This would be a big test for the Jaguars as Totton are a good technical team who can play some football.

We never really got our football going today but some of that has to go down as credit to Totton who worked really hard to close down any space we had.

It’s a sign of a great team when they can still get results despite not playing at their best.

We defended well. Ollie, Glyn and Thomas protected their defenders really well and any time they got through William, Eddie or Theo were there to clean up.

If they got through the defensive line, then Rowan showed his class and pulled off some outstanding saves.
It was tough going for Harrison and Mally up front as they had to work hard to make anything happen.

After a really tight first half the sides went in at stalemate.

Half time – Jaguars 0-0 AFC Totton

Totton started the second half on fire and we couldn’t get out of our own half. Constant pressure tested our resilience but we stood firm and disciplined.
We are blessed with pace upfront and despite Mally coming off, we didn’t lose that as AJ had a go there. His pace took him clear on a break away and he finished well to put us 1.0 up.

The Stags responded well though and were soon level. A scramble in our area and the ball fell kindly to a player in blue who finished from close range giving Rowan no chance.

Just when it looked like we would settle for a draw to maintain our unbeaten home record, another break away goal sealed a victory. A lovely bit of football from AJ and James sent Harrison clear after he bent his run to stay onside. He kept calm and finished well past the on rushing keeper.

A different type of game for us today which was exactly what I was looking for when I set it up. I wanted to see how we would cope under pressure. We did really well. We held our discipline, didn’t get frustrated and took our chances when they came.

Full time – Jaguars 2-1 AFC Totton

Some good battling performances today and this was reflected in the votes for player of the day. Usually the glory goes to the creative players and goal scorers but today it was the defenders who stood out.

It was a tie once again with Thomas and Rowan taking the honour.
Thomas made us look solid and won anything that came his way. A couple of perfectly timed slide tackles which any professional would have been proud of.

Before the game I said to Rowan that he would play a big part today (usually he is thankfully quiet) and he didn’t disappoint. He made some spectacular saves which are always great to see but more pleasing to me than that was seeing just how vocal he has become in a short space of time with this team. I could hear him organising his defence and constantly barking advice out from his position. This can make a huge difference to how a defence can perform together.

Well done both and well grafted boys.
